Changelog — DigestForge scheduler, 2024-09-03. Rotated the batch-signing credential used by the digest scheduler when it hands jobs to the Mailloom dispatcher. Old credential expired per the quarterly policy; revoked same day. All queued digest batches were re-signed and replayed — no duplicates sent. New hires: the scheduler rejects any batch signed with a retired credential, so never copy key material from old runbooks. Current credential follows.

deploy key for hahof-tagep: bky6_YcdejG

## Deployment

The Fernwheel API now ships as a slimmed container: we moved to a two-stage build, stripped debug symbols, and dropped the bundled toolchain, cutting the image from 1.1 GB to 140 MB. Cold-start pulls in the Osprey cluster are roughly four times faster. Rollbacks still use the fat image tag for one more release. The build pins the following runtime configuration.

service settings:
ralael:
  pin: 7453
  tenant: zorath
  seal: seal_087806e4
  metrics_host: metrics.ralael.paliqworks.example
  standby_team: fraath
  escalation: praok-istiel
  nonce: 10e083

v2.9.1 — Echotrail audio-guide app (Vellmore Museum build). We rotated the release signing key after the old laptop got wiped. Nothing changes for visitors; guides and offline packs work as before. Support: if a kiosk complains about an invalid package signature, push the refreshed bundle from the admin panel. New builds are verified against the key below.

release key, taduf-yajef: bky13_uGiieNoy5KKUY

Welcome to the Larkbeam firmware channel! Quick tour for future maintainers: devices poll the "steady" channel hourly and "canary" every ten minutes. Promotions go canary → steady only after the Owlnest soak test passes; don't skip it, we learned that the hard way. Rollbacks are one click in the channel console, but the console itself is gated. If you're ever locked out of the signing workstation, unlock it with the recovery passphrase, which is:

recovery phrase for tafop-tagef: casdor-ulair-norys-druion-sorius-jorael-ralwyn